Output 123283206366809d9d71558699dbb27c2db9029c7f9133130599b8038afbaaed:0

value
689624
script pubkey
OP_0 OP_PUSHBYTES_20 cdf76ce4a72825a660e5a12894d44604850d99a8
address
bc1qehmkee989qj6vc895y5ff4zxqjzsmxdg588z30
transaction
123283206366809d9d71558699dbb27c2db9029c7f9133130599b8038afbaaed
spent
true